    Mostly correct. You have several DIY options outlined in at least 2 threads but most sane people don't consider the DIY route to be terribly satisfying/enjoyable. There is no solution which meets my current standards. Johnny may choose to offer the v2 directly in the future as he's reasonably comfortable living in a briar patch. I'm still discussing solutions which _might_ meet my standard but I'm a long long long way from having anything I plan to sell to others.

    In my opinion, a solution needs to be easy and robust and reasonably straightforward/simple. It's unfortunately a tough needle to thread.

    @daveeasa is correct. I will resume making these when I can (recovering from shoulder surgery, so it may be a bit). I am comfortable dealing with issues that may arise, and I haven't come across any that weren't fixable yet. I will be adding some disclaimers for sure about additional resistors and stuff for sure though, basically stuff that I can't control. And unfortunately you won't get Daves stellar customer service and stuff like shipping right away as I am not set up for that, physically or mentally :rofl:. But hopefully anyone who bought from me direct in the early days will attest that I won't screw you or anything. I will definitely continue working with Dave on V3, whatever that may look like, but I still believe in V2 for all it's shortcomings. Price and Toyotas temperamental issue with load on the turn signal being the biggest two by far.
